Also to those who thinks this only happens in the sticks, believe me, New York City is no oasis from gay bashers. No city is. When I was walking the streets in Copenhagen, the land of those docile gay-accepting Scandanavians, some of the guys I was hanging out with warned me that walking hand in hand at night might make you an easy target for some roving gangs who like to target gay guys for muggings.
At any rate, I usually err on the side of caution when it comes to becoming outraged about unconfirmed reports (witness the recent accusation of a gay bashing at Corner Bistro when in reality, the guy was being a drunken jackass who struck the guy he was accusing, an employee of the place, first, as was confirmed by surveillance video). But it sounds like there already are plenty of reasons to avoid Regal as it is. Plus, this sounds like a very plausible story, as obnoxious louts in a movie theater hardly requires a stretch of imagination.
